Abstract
Objective: To explore the value of cervical cytologic DNA methylation for screening cervical cancer. Methods: This study was a prospective multicenter study conducted from May to October 2022 in Peking Union Medical College Hospital, Zhejiang Provincial People's Hospital, and the Second Affiliated Hospital of Zhejiang University School of Medicine. Women who accepted opportunistic cervical cancer screening in gynecological outpatient clinics were subjected to liquid-based thin-layer cytology testing (TCT), high-risk human papillomavirus (hrHPV) DNA testing and PAX1/JAM3 dual-genes methylation testing (PAX1m/JAM3m). Colposcopy evaluation and biopsy were offered to women according to current guidelines. The accuracies of various testing methods and their combinations were compared based on histological diagnosis. Results: A total of 1 184 samples diagnosed by histopathology were included in this study, consisting of 541 cases (45.7%) of benign cervical tissue or chronic cervicitis, 273 (23.1%) of cervical intraepithelial neoplasia (CIN) 1, 168 (14.2%) of CIN2, 140 (11.8%) of CIN3, and 62 (5.2%) of cervical cancer. The sensitivity and specificity of PAX1m/JAM3m testing for detecting CIN2 or more severe lesions (CIN2+) were 74.1% and 95.9%, respectively. The sensitivity and specificity of PAX1m/JAM3m testing for detecting CIN3+were 87.6% and 86.8%, respectively. Receiver operating characteristic curve analysis showed that, for detecting CIN3+, the area under curve of PAX1m/JAM3m testing (0.872, 95%CI: 0.847-0.897) was significantly superior to TCT testing (0.580, 95%CI: 0.551-0.610) or hrHPV testing (0.503, 95%CI: 0.479-0.515) (all P values<0.05). Conclusions: The PAX1m/JAM3m test in cervical exfoliated cells has excellent accuracy for the diagnosis of both CIN2+and CIN3+, which is superior to traditional screening protocols and screening strategies.

Abstract
Objective: To investigate the role and related mechanism of ubiquitin-like protein FAT10 in the angiotensin Ⅱ (AngⅡ)-induced endothelial cell inflammatory responses. Methods: The Western blot was used to detect the protein expression of FAT10 in 16-weeks old WKY rat carotid artery, thoracic aorta artery, renal artery and vascular smooth muscle cells (VSMC), human umbilical vein endothelial cells (HUVEC) and human breast cancer cells (MDA-MB-231). The optimal concentration and stimulation time of AngⅡ on inducing the highest FAT10 in HUVEC were determined. The following plasmids were constructed: control plasmid, overexpression FAT10 plasmid (Flag-FAT10), invalid interference plasmid, and interference FAT10 plasmid (sh-FAT10). These plasmids were then transfected into HUVEC cells and divided into following groups: control group, Flag-FAT10 group, invalid interference group, and sh-FAT10 group. After culturing with 100 nmol/L AngⅡ for 36 h, the control group and the Flag-FAT10 group were treated with reactive oxygen species scavenger N-acetyl-L-cysteine (NAC), the protein expression levels of the inflammatory factor monocyte chemotactic protein-1 (MCP-1) and tumor necrosis factor-α (TNF-α) were measured. Laser confocal microscopy was used to detect the generation levels of reactive oxygen species in the cells of vrious groups. Results: FAT10 was expressed in carotid artery, thoracic aorta, and renal artery of normal blood pressure rats and expressed in HUVEC, VSMC, MDA-MB-231. The expression level of FAT10 gradually increased in proportion to the increase of the time and concentration of AngⅡ stimulation in HUVEC, and the expression level of FAT10 was the highest when the HUVEC was treated with 100 nmol/L AngⅡ for 36 h (P<0.01). The protein expression level of MCP-1 (P<0.001) and TNF-α (P<0.01) was higher in AngⅡ treated HUVEC with FAT10 overexpression, while the expression level of MCP-1 and TNF-α protein was lower in AngⅡ treated HUVEC with FAT10 knockdown (all P<0.01). The level of intracellular reactive oxygen species (ROS) production was significantly increased with FAT10 overexpression (P<0.001), and the level of ROS was decreased when the expression of FAT10 was interfered (P<0.05). The increased level of MCP-1 and TNF-α proteins in FAT10 overexpressed HUVEC was reversed by NAC (all P<0.05). Conclusion: FAT10 promotes the release of inflammatory factors induced by AngⅡ in endothelial cells by increasing the level of intracellular ROS production.

Abstract
Objective: To observe the present situation, efficacy and safety of immunotherapy in patients with malignant pleural mesothelioma (MPM). Methods: The data of 39 patients with MPM in two centers from 2016 to 2021 were collected and the efficacy and safety were evaluated. According to the application of immune checkpoint inhibitors (ICIs), these patients, whose median clinical follow-up amounting to 18.97 months, were divided into immunotherapy group (19 cases) and control group (20 cases). Kaplan-Meier method and Log-rank test were used for the survival analysis. Results: The objective response rate (ORR) and the disease control rate (DCR) in the immunotherapy group is 21.05% and 79.0% respectively, compared with 10.0% and 55.0% in the control group; and the difference was not statistically significant (P>0.05). The median overall survival (OS) in the immunotherapy group was significantly longer than that in the control group (14.53 months vs 7.07 months, P=0.015), but there was no significant difference in the median progression free survival (PFS) between two groups (4.80 months vs 2.03 months, P=0.062). Single factor survival analysis showed that the nature of pleural effusion, pathological subtype and the efficacy of immunotherapy were related to both PFS and OS of the patients with MPM (P<0.05). The incidence of adverse reactions in immunotherapy group was 89.5% (17 out of 19 cases), and the most common adverse event was hematological toxicity (9 cases), followed by nausea and vomiting (7 cases), fatigue (6 cases) and skin damage (6 cases). Five patients had immune checkpoint inhibitors (ICIs) related adverse reactions with grade 1-2. Conclusions: Patients with MPM have begun to receive immunotherapy in more than 2-line mainly combined chemotherapy in the real world, and the median treatment line is 2-line. Either combined with chemotherapy or anti-angiogenesis therapy, ICI inhibitors have significant efficacy, controllable adverse events and good clinical value.

Abstract
Objective: To explore the application value of cervical exfoliated cell DNA methylation (CDO1m and CELF4m) combined with or without transvaginal sonography (TVS) for screening endometrial cancer in postmenopausal women. Methods: A total of 143 postmenopausal women who underwent hysteroscopy for suspected endometrial lesions in the Department of Obstetrics and Gynecology of Peking Union Medical College Hospital from May 2020 to October 2021 were enrolled in this study. The cervical exfoliated cells were collected for gene methylation before hysteroscopy. Clinical information, tumor biomarkers, and endometrial thickness of TVS were also collected. With endometrial histopathology as the gold standard, multivariate unconditional logistic regression was applied to analyze the risk factors of endometrial cancer. The role of gene methylation with or without TVS were specifically explored. Results: The 143 patients were divided into an endometrial cancer group (n=56) and a control group (n=87), aged (59.27±6.45) and (61.07±8.26) years, respectively (P=0.051). Multivariate logistic regression analysis showed that, CA125≥35 U/ml, postmenopausal bleeding, endometrial thickness≥5 mm, CDO1m ΔCt≤8.4, and CELF4m ΔCt≤8.8 were the risk factors for endometrial cancer, with OR (95%CI) of 33.23 (2.51-1 335.28), 8.41(1.81-39.05), 14.45 (2.35-88.84), 17.34 (3.34-89.98), and 44.01 (6.79-285.25), respectively (all P values<0.05). The sensitivity and specificity of dual-gene methylation (CDO1 or CELF4) in the screening of endometrial carcinoma were both higher than others factors, reaching 87.5% (95%CI: 75.9%-94.8%) and 90.8% (95%CI: 82.7%-95.9%), respectively. TVS combined with DNA methylation detection further improved the sensitivity to 100.0% (95%CI: 93.6%-100.0%), but could not improve the specificity (59.8%, 95%CI: 48.8%-70.1%). Conclusions: In postmenopausal women with suspected endometrial lesions, the accuracy of cervical cytology DNA methylation is better than other noninvasive clinical indicators for the screening of endometrial cancer. DNA methylation combined with TVS can further improve the sensitivity of screening.

Abstract
Background: Current diagnostic markers for hepatocellular carcinoma are compromised and limited by their low sensitivity and specificity. In this study, circulating microRNAs were utilized as a diagnostic tool to segregate hepatocellular carcinoma patients from healthy subjects. Methods: We analyzed 2 public datasets for differences in plasma microRNA expression profiles of hepatocellular carcinoma patients and healthy controls to identify biomarkers related to hepatocellular carcinoma. Plasma samples from hepatocellular carcinoma patients and control subjects were then collected for next-generation microRNA sequencing analysis. The differential microRNAs obtained from the above 3 parts were intersected to obtain microRNAs that were significantly different between the 2 groups. We then analyzed 58 specimens, which come from hepatocellular carcinoma and the control group, for validation through a quantitative polymerase chain reaction. The diagnostic value of these differentially expressed miRNAs was assessed by receiver operating characteristic curve analysis. Results: The levels of miR-206 and miR-222 were significantly higher (P < .05) and the level of miR-126 was lower (P < .05) in patients with hepatocellular carcinoma than in healthy subjects. Receiver operating characteristic analysis established a powerful diagnostic accuracy when miR-206, miR-222, and miR-126 were combined (area under curve = 0.887), which was similar to that of the marker α-fetoprotein (area under curve = 0.889). When the microRNAs were combined with α-fetoprotein, the accuracy of hepatocellular carcinoma diagnostic potential was further improved (area under curve = 0.989). Conclusion: We identified 3 microRNAs significantly altered in the plasma of hepatocellular carcinoma patients and they can screen patients at risk of hepatocellular carcinoma.

Abstract
Hematopoietic stem cell transplantation (HSCT) is an effective treatment for various types of hereditary hematologic disease, hematological malignancy, primary immunodeficiency and metabolic disease. Thyroid dysfunction is a common complication of HSCT, which situation is mainly manifested as hypothyroidism and rarely as hyperthyroidism. This report presents a 28-year-old man who developed hyperthyroidism 9 years after sibling allogeneic HSCT, which was most likely caused by chronic GVHD. In the meantime, the patient also suffered from liver dysfunction and pancytopenia, for which he was inappropriate to take antithyroid drugs (ATD) for treatment of hyperthyroidism. The patient was orally administered 259 MBq 131I, an individualized dose. The symptoms of hyperthyroidism were mitigated by 131I treatment.

Abstract
Diabetes-induced chronic kidney diseases are widespread and decrease the quality of life for millions of affected individuals in China. To date, no therapies effectively alleviate these conditions. Triptolide, a traditionally used Chinese medicine, has shown promise in treating renal diseases. Here, the study aimed to decipher the exact mechanism by which it functions. It was hypothesized that triptolide might prevent the epithelial-mesenchymal transition (EMT) of podocytes by activating the kindlin-2 and TGF-β/Smad pathways. Triptolide or telmisartan was intragastrically administered to 9-week-old db/db and dm/dm mice with diabetic nephropathy (DN) for 12 weeks. In addition, biochemical parameters and body weight were detected. WT-1, nephrin, podocin, E-cadherin, and α-SMA were determined by immunohistochemistry in the renal tissues of treated mice. Protein and mRNA expression of podocyte EMT markers, kindlin-2 and TGF-β/Smad, were analyzed to elucidate the underlying mechanism. It was observed that triptolide treatment relieved structural injuries and functional variations in diabetic mice. It also increased the protein and mRNA levels of nephrin, podocin, and E-cadherin and decreased the expression of α-SMA in diabetic mice. The protein and mRNA expressions of TGF-β1, p-SMAD3, and kindlin-2 decreased in diabetic kidneys following triptolide treatment. The findings demonstrated that triptolide might protect podocytes during DN by inhibiting podocyte EMT through inactivation of kindlin-2, combined with the downregulation of P-SMAD3 in the TGF-β/Smad signaling pathway.

Abstract
Objective: The purpose of this study was to investigate the effects of CYP2C19 gene mutations on clopidogrel antiplatelet activity in the patients with coronary heart disease treated by percutaneous coronary intervention. Methods: Patients with coronary heart disease, who hospitalized in the Second Affiliated Hospital of Nanchang University from March 2011 to June 2019, and healthy individuals with matching genetic background, gender, and age as controls were included in this study. Basic clinical data were analyzed and blood samples of all research subjects were obtained for extraction of DNA, and Sanger first-generation sequencing method was used to detect CYP2C19 gene mutation from full exon and exon and intron junction. CYP2C19 gene variations in patients with coronary heart disease were compared with the 1000 Genomes Browse database and the sequencing results of healthy controls to determine whether the gene variation was a genetic mutation or a genetic polymorphism. After that, PolyPhen-2 prediction software was used to analyze the harmfulness of gene mutations to predict the effect of mutations on protein function. The same dose of CYP2C19 wild-type plasmid and the CYP2C19 gene mutant plasmids were transfected into human normal liver cells HL-7702. After transfection of 24 h, the expression of CYP2C19 protease in each group was detected. The liver S9 protein was incubated with clopidogrel, acted on platelets to detect the platelet aggregation rate and the activity of human vasodilator-activated phosphoprotein (VASP). Results: A total of 1 493 patients with coronary heart disease (59.36%) were enrolled, the average age was (64.5±10.4) years old, of which 1 129 were male (75.62%). Meanwhile, 1 022 healthy physical examination volunteers (40.64%) were enrolled, and the average age was (64.1±11.0) years old, of which 778 were male (76.13%). A total of 5 gene mutations of CYP2C19 gene were identified in 12 patients (0.80%), namely, 4 known mutations T130K (1 case), M136K (6 cases), N277K (3 cases), V472I (1 case) and one new mutation G27V (1 case), no corresponding gene mutation was found in healthy controls. It was found that T130K and M136K were probably damaging, G27V was possibly damaging, and N277K and V472I were benign mutations. In vitro, we demonstrated that the platelet aggregation rate of the M136K gene mutation group was 24.83% lower than that of the wild type (59.58% vs. 34.75%; P<0.05), and the phosphorylated VASP level was 23.0% higher than that of the wild type (1.0 vs. 1.23; P<0.05). However, the platelet aggregation rate and phosphorylated VASP level were similar between of G27V, T130K, N277K, V472I gene mutation groups and wild type group (P>0.05). Conclusions: In this study, 5 gene mutations are defined in patients with coronary heart disease, namely G27V, T130K, M136K, N277K, V472I. In vitro functional studies show that CYP2C19 gene mutation M136K, as a gain-of-function gene mutation, can enhance the activation of CYP2C19 enzyme on clopidogrel, thereby inhibiting the platelet aggregation rate.

Abstract
Patient blood management (PBM) is a patient-centred, multidisciplinary approach to optimise red cell mass, minimise blood loss, and manage tolerance to anaemia in an effort to improve patient outcomes. Well-implemented PBM improves patient outcomes and reduces demand for blood products. The multidisciplinary approach of PBM can often allow patients to avoid blood transfusions, which are associated with less favourable clinical outcomes. In Hong Kong, there has been increasing demand for blood in the ageing population, and there are simultaneous blood safety and donor issues that are adversely affecting the blood supply. To address these challenges, the Hong Kong Society of Clinical Blood Management recommends implementation of a PBM programme in Hong Kong, including strategies such as optimising red blood cell mass, improving anaemia management, minimising blood loss, and rationalising the use of blood and blood products.

Abstract
Objective: To explore the clinical and molecular genetic features of a Chinese patient with catecholaminergic polymorphic ventricular tachycardia (CPVT). Methods: Clinical data including resting electrocardiography, echocardiography and treadmill exercise testing of a patient with CPVT admitted to our department in March 2013 were analyzed, and the peripheral venous blood samples of the patient and his family members and 400 ethnicity-matched healthy controls were obtained. All exons and exon-intron boundaries of the six CPVT-related genes including RYR2, CASQ2, TRDN, CALM1, KCNJ2 and ANKB were sequenced to detect the variants related to CPVT. The relationship between the genotypes and phenotypes was analyzed to direct the target therapy. Results: Recurrent syncope induced either by exercise or extreme frightened fear was observed in this patient. There was no positive family history of syncope or sudden death. The resting electrocardiography and echocardiography of the patient were normal, while the exercise testing revealed bidirectional and polymorphic ventricular tachycardia. A cardiac ryanodine receptor gene mutation (R2401H) was identified in this patient, while this mutation was absent in his parents and sister and 400 controls. No variant was detected in the remaining five candidate genes. Treatment with high dose of metoprolol succinate (118.75 mg/d) was effective and patient was free of syncopal attack during the 2 years follow-up. Conclusion: This is the first report on RyR2-R2401H mutation in Chinese patient with CPVT, and high dose of metoptolol is the effective therapy option for CPVT related to RyR2 mutation.

Abstract
Complications of haemophilia in the knee region are rare and difficult to treat. Use of surgical treatments such as total knee arthroplasty cannot satisfactorily restore knee function in patients with these complications, which include massive haemophilic pseudotumour, fracture around the knee and haemarthrosis. To analyse the postoperative results of patients suffering from complications of haemophilia and treated with a knee mega-endoprosthesis, to discuss and compare this type of surgical management with other types of treatments used in similar cases. We retrospectively analyse the surgical results of patients who were treated with a knee mega-endoprosthesis for complications of haemophilia. Three severe haemophilic arthritic knees, of which two were combined with femoral condylar fractures, were treated in a one-stage surgery, and another two knees which presented with massive haemophilic pseudotumours and bony defects were treated in a two-stage operation. Mean age at time of surgery was 28.5 years old and mean follow-up time was 22.8 months; the mega-endoprosthesis surgery was successfully performed in four cases and the mean range of motion increased from 29.5° preoperatively to 96.75° postoperatively. The Knee society score function score value increased from 25 to 82.5. One knee was amputated because of uncontrollable recurrent haemorrhage. Roentgenograms did not show any signs of loosening of the prostheses. Use of Mega-endoprosthesis in the treatment of complications of haemophilia can offer patients suffering from massive pseudotumours with bone defect, severe contracture knee haemophilic arthritis and fractures around a haemophilic knee a viable treatment option.

Abstract
The envelope surface ultrastructure and specific gravity of artificially fertilized eggs of the Pacific cod Gadus macrocephalus were examined. The unfertilized, demersal and slightly adhesive eggs of G. macrocephalus were almost spherical and had no oil globules. Wrinkled envelope surface with elaborated hexagonal reticulated patterns and type I micropyle were observed under a scanning electron microscope. The adhesiveness of the eggs was lost at the blastodermal-cap stage after fertilization. The micropylar canal was sealed by secretion of the perivitelline fluid, and the entire surface became rough. Numerous bacilli were deposited at the micropyle and the outer envelope surface at the late germ-ring stage and at the embryo five-eighths around the yolk stage. The micropyle was completely deformed at the embryo seven-eighths around the yolk stage. The specific gravity of the fertilized G. macrocephalus eggs ranged from c. 1·0316 to 1·0454. These values, however, sharply decreased towards the end stages of egg development to produce pelagic larvae. The ultrastructural changes in the micropyle and envelope surface of the G. macrocephalus eggs protected the embryo from microorganism infections and mechanical stress during the long incubation period. The adhesiveness and specific gravity of the eggs influenced their dispersion potential.

Abstract
Laboratory-validated data on the survival, development and hatching responses of fertilized Pacific cod Gadus macrocephalus eggs from the northern Japan stock were determined through an incubation experiment. The optimum temperature for survival until hatching ranged from 4 to 8°C. No significant difference in development rates was found between the populations from Mutsu Bay, Japan, and western Canadian coastal waters even though the samples may belong to different G. macrocephalus stocks. Gadus macrocephalus larvae hatched asynchronously from egg batches despite incubation under the same environment during their development. Both incubation temperature and temperature-mediated hatch rank affect size and yolk reserve. These data suggest that variations in water temperatures within an ecological range markedly influence the development rates, survival and hatching of the eggs, as well as the stage at hatch larvae of G. macrocephalus. Asynchronous hatching and the production of offspring with variable sizes and yolk reserves are considered evolutionary bet-hedging strategies that enable the species to maximize their likelihood of survival in an environment with variable temperatures.

Abstract
We report on the first measurement of inclusive J/ψ elliptic flow v2 in heavy-ion collisions at the LHC. The measurement is performed with the ALICE detector in Pb-Pb collisions at √(s(NN))=2.76 TeV in the rapidity range 2.5<y<4.0. The dependence of the J/ψ v2 on the collision centrality and on the J/ψ transverse momentum is studied in the range 0≤p(T)<10 GeV/c. For semicentral Pb-Pb collisions at √(s(NN))=2.76 TeV, an indication of nonzero v2 is observed with a largest measured value of v2=0.116±0.046(stat)±0.029(syst) for J/ψ in the transverse momentum range 2≤p(T)<4 GeV/c. The elliptic flow measurement complements the previously reported ALICE results on the inclusive J/ψ nuclear modification factor and favors the scenario of a significant fraction of J/ψ production from charm quarks in a deconfined partonic phase.

Abstract
We report the first measurement of the net-charge fluctuations in Pb-Pb collisions at sqrt[sNN]=2.76 TeV, measured with the ALICE detector at the CERN Large Hadron Collider. The dynamical fluctuations per unit entropy are observed to decrease when going from peripheral to central collisions. An additional reduction in the amount of fluctuations is seen in comparison to the results from lower energies. We examine the dependence of fluctuations on the pseudorapidity interval, which may account for the dilution of fluctuations during the evolution of the system. We find that the fluctuations at the LHC are smaller compared to the measurements at the BNL Relativistic Heavy Ion Collider, and as such, closer to what has been theoretically predicted for the formation of a quark-gluon plasma.

Abstract
The transverse momentum (p(T)) distribution of primary charged particles is measured in minimum bias (non-single-diffractive) p+Pb collisions at sqrt[s(NN)]=5.02 TeV with the ALICE detector at the LHC. The p(T) spectra measured near central rapidity in the range 0.5<p(T) <20 GeV/c exhibit a weak pseudorapidity dependence. The nuclear modification factor R(pPb) is consistent with unity for p(T) above 2 GeV/c. This measurement indicates that the strong suppression of hadron production at high p(T) observed in Pb+Pb collisions at the LHC is not due to an initial-state effect. The measurement is compared to theoretical calculations.

Abstract
The charged-particle pseudorapidity density measured over four units of pseudorapidity in nonsingle-diffractive p+Pb collisions at a center-of-mass energy per nucleon pair √(s(NN))=5.02 TeV is presented. The average value at midrapidity is measured to be 16.81±0.71 (syst), which corresponds to 2.14±0.17 (syst) per participating nucleon, calculated with the Glauber model. This is 16% lower than in nonsingle-diffractive pp collisions interpolated to the same collision energy and 84% higher than in d+Au collisions at s√(s(NN))=0.2 TeV. The measured pseudorapidity density in p+Pb collisions is compared to model predictions and provides new constraints on the description of particle production in high-energy nuclear collisions.

Abstract
In this Letter we report the first results on π(±), K(±), p, and p production at midrapidity (|y|<0.5) in central Pb-Pb collisions at sqrt[s(NN)] = 2.76 TeV, measured by the ALICE experiment at the LHC. The p(T) distributions and yields are compared to previous results at sqrt[s(NN)] = 200 GeV and expectations from hydrodynamic and thermal models. The spectral shapes indicate a strong increase of the radial flow velocity with sqrt[s(NN)], which in hydrodynamic models is expected as a consequence of the increasing particle density. While the K/π ratio is in line with predictions from the thermal model, the p/π ratio is found to be lower by a factor of about 1.5. This deviation from thermal model expectations is still to be understood.

Abstract
The ALICE experiment has measured the inclusive J/ψ production in Pb-Pb collisions at √s(NN) = 2.76 TeV down to zero transverse momentum in the rapidity range 2.5 < y < 4. A suppression of the inclusive J/ψ yield in Pb-Pb is observed with respect to the one measured in pp collisions scaled by the number of binary nucleon-nucleon collisions. The nuclear modification factor, integrated over the 0%-80% most central collisions, is 0.545 ± 0.032(stat) ± 0.083(syst) and does not exhibit a significant dependence on the collision centrality. These features appear significantly different from measurements at lower collision energies. Models including J/ψ production from charm quarks in a deconfined partonic phase can describe our data.

Abstract
We report on the first measurement of the triangular v3, quadrangular v4, and pentagonal v5 charged particle flow in Pb-Pb collisions at sqrt(s(NN)) = 2.76 TeV measured with the ALICE detector at the CERN Large Hadron Collider. We show that the triangular flow can be described in terms of the initial spatial anisotropy and its fluctuations, which provides strong constraints on its origin. In the most central events, where the elliptic flow v2 and v3 have similar magnitude, a double peaked structure in the two-particle azimuthal correlations is observed, which is often interpreted as a Mach cone response to fast partons. We show that this structure can be naturally explained from the measured anisotropic flow Fourier coefficients.

Abstract
We report the first measurement of charged particle elliptic flow in Pb-Pb collisions at sqrt[S(NN)] =2.76 TeV with the ALICE detector at the CERN Large Hadron Collider. The measurement is performed in the central pseudorapidity region (|η|<0.8) and transverse momentum range 0.2<p t<5.0 GeV/c. The elliptic flow signal v₂, measured using the 4-particle correlation method, averaged over transverse momentum and pseudorapidity is 0.087 ± 0.002(stat) ± 0.003(syst) in the 40%-50% centrality class. The differential elliptic flow v₂ p t reaches a maximum of 0.2 near p t =3 GeV/c. Compared to RHIC Au-Au collisions at sqrt[S(NN)] 200 GeV, the elliptic flow increases by about 30%. Some hydrodynamic model predictions which include viscous corrections are in agreement with the observed increase.

Abstract
The first measurement of the charged-particle multiplicity density at midrapidity in Pb-Pb collisions at a center-of-mass energy per nucleon pair √ S NN = 2.76 TeV is presented. For an event sample corresponding to the most central 5% of the hadronic cross section, the pseudorapidity density of primary charged particles at midrapidity is 1584 ± 4(stat) ± 76(syst), which corresponds to 8.3 ± 0.4(syst) per participating nucleon pair. This represents an increase of about a factor 1.9 relative to pp collisions at similar collision energies, and about a factor 2.2 to central Au-Au collisions at √ S NN = 2.76 TeV. This measurement provides the first experimental constraint for models of nucleus-nucleus collisions at LHC energies.

Abstract
BACKGROUND The aim was to report our experience of BK viremia surveillance after kidney transplant during a period of change from cyclosporine (CyA)-to lower-dose tacrolimus (Tac)-based primary immunosuppression regimens. METHODS In a prospective single-center observational cohort study, 68 consecutive patients received renal transplant during the period when we used a CyA-based primary immunosuppression regimen and 66 after we changed to a lower-dose Tac-based regimen. Testing for BK viremia by quantitative polymerase chain reaction assay was performed at least monthly for a minimum of 1 year. RESULTS Thirty-nine (29.1%) patients developed BK viremia and 2 (1.5%) developed BK nephropathy. The actuarial time to BK viremia was shorter in patients receiving CyA/mycophenolate mofetil (MMF)/prednisolone (Pred) compared with Tac/MMF/Pred (P=0.04) and primary immunosuppression with CyA/MMF/Pred was the only independent predictor of BK viremia (hazard ratio 1.95; P=0.047). Comparing patients who experienced BK viremia and those who did not, there was no difference in incidence of acute rejection (20.5% vs. 25.3%; P=0.56) or estimated glomerular filtration rate at 12 months (48.8 vs. 49.9 mL/min/1.73 m(2)), but the incidence of ureteric stenosis was higher (10.3% vs. 1.1%; P=0.01). CONCLUSIONS Our data demonstrate a lower incidence of BK viremia in patients on lower-dose Tac compared with CyA-based primary immunosuppression in contrast to previous studies, and provide further support for the association between BK virus and ureteric complications.

Abstract
The ratio of the yields of antiprotons to protons in pp collisions has been measured by the ALICE experiment at sqrt[s]=0.9 and 7 TeV during the initial running periods of the Large Hadron Collider. The measurement covers the transverse momentum interval 0.45<p_{t}<1.05 GeV/c and rapidity |y|<0.5. The ratio is measured to be R_{|y|<0.5}=0.957±0.006(stat)±0.014(syst) at 0.9 TeV and R_{|y|<0.5}=0.991±0.005(stat)±0.014(syst) at 7 TeV and it is independent of both rapidity and transverse momentum. The results are consistent with the conventional model of baryon-number transport and set stringent limits on any additional contributions to baryon-number transfer over very large rapidity intervals in pp collisions.

Abstract
Although inter-species SCNT may be useful for increasing and preserving populations of endangered species, there are many reports that inter-species nuclear transfer embryos only develop to the blastocyst stage. In this study, yak-bovine SCNT blastocysts were successfully implanted in the surrogate bovine uterus but failed to develop to term or aborted. To clarify the reasons, we examined yak-bovine SCNT blastocyst development, total cell number, inner cell mass (ICM) number, trophoblast (TE) cell number and relative gene expression in yak fibroblast cells and yak-bovine SCNT embryos at various stages. The potential for development of yak-bovine SCNT embryos to blastocysts was 30+/-5.7% (mean+/-S.E.M.); the total cell number was 85.3+/-16.3, fewer than in IVF bovine embryos (106.2+/-18.2) but within the reported range (60-300). The yak-bovine SCNT blastocysts had a lower ratio of TE cells to total cells (43.9+/-8.7%) than bovine IVF embryos (59.4+/-3.4%; P<0.05) or bovine-bovine SCNT (69.5+/-5.4%; P<0.05). Also, several yak-bovine SCNT embryos had abnormal initiation of expression of both Mash2 and IL6. However, expression of vimentin, collagen, Cx43 and PSMC3 were normal in yak fibroblast cells and yak-bovine SCNT embryos. In conclusion, we inferred that the normal allocation of ICM and TE cells in yak-bovine SCNT embryos and embryo-specific gene reprogramming may be important for successful inter-species animal cloning.

Abstract
The possible role of phosphoryl amino acids for biomolecular origins is briefly reviewed. Peptide formation, ester formation, ester exchange on phosphorus and N to O migration occurred when the N-phosphoryl amino acid was incubated at room temperature. Short nucleotides and peptides were formed when nucleoside was reacted with N-phosphoryl amino acid at room temperature. Serine and threonine residues in their conjugate with different nucleosides (mediated with phosphorus) showed different self-cleavage activities. N-phosphoryl Histine and Ser-His dipeptide could cleave nucleic acids, proteins and esters in neutral medium. Based on a simple model, a pathway of 'co-evolution of protein and nucleic acid' was proposed.

Abstract
To search for the biochemical parameters involved in calcium and carbonate transport during crystal formation and biomineralisation in nacreous molluscs, the carbonic anhydrase activity, the levels of calciotropic hormones in hemolymph and in tissues and the circulating concentration of calcium were measured in pearl oysters (Pinctada margaritifera) during a phase of active growth. Activity of carbonic anhydrase in gill tissue increased linearly with age of the animals, while no age variation in activity was noted for the mantle. The circulating level of total calcium increased during the growth of the animals. Calciotropic hormones were radioimmunoassayed in gill, mantle and hemolymph. Only a calcitonin-gene related peptide (CGRP) could be detected and its concentration decreased as a function of growth, both in hemolymph and mantle. No variation in CGRP concentration with age was observed in gill tissue. Our data demonstrate that carbonic anhydrase and a molecule biologically and immunologically related to CGRP are involved during growth of the animals. In addition, this study shows the presence of three main calcium compartments, gill, hemolymph and mantle, involved in the biomineralisation process.

Abstract
The present study is part of a program to optimize the cryopreservation ligament and tendon allografts for the biological remodeling that occurs following transplantation. The osmotic behavior of fibroblasts from the medial collateral ligament (MCL) and the patellar tendon (PT) of new zealand white rabbits was measured to obtain the hydraulic conductivity (and its temperature dependence) as well as the osmotically inactive volume. MCL fibroblasts were found to have an isotonic cell volume of 3800 (m(3), an osmotically inactive volume of 1300 (microm(3), and a hydraulic conductivity of 0.56 (microm/min/atm at 20 degrees C with an activation energy of 10.9 kcal/mol. PT fibroblasts were found to have an isotonic cell volume of 6300 (microm(3), an osmotically inactive volume of 2000 (microm(3), and a hydraulic conductivity of 0.71 (m/min/atm at 20 degrees C with an activation energy of 10.1 kcal/mol.
